Dorm Overview

Curtis Hall is one of the prominent residence halls at West Liberty University, located in the beautiful state of West Virginia. This dorm is known for its welcoming community and is a preferred choice for many students looking to immerse themselves in campus life. Students who typically reside in Curtis Hall range from incoming freshmen who are eager to connect with peers to upperclassmen who appreciate the dorm’s proximity to academic buildings and recreational facilities.

The housing style in Curtis Hall reflects a commitment to creating a supportive and inclusive environment where students can focus on their studies while also enjoying a vibrant social life. Its location on campus places residents just a short walk away from various amenities, including dining options, libraries, and study spaces, making it an ideal choice for those who value convenience.
